Control solution for a complete range of
applications
Grid Stability and Control for Large-Scale Plants
PPC FEATURES
Power Plant – Characteristics supported by the PPC
Number of MV loops: Configurable
Connection topology: Configurable
Topology of the PV plant Rated power: Configurable
Note1: The number and characteristics of the MV/LV and HV/MV power transformers in the
facility can have effects on the capability curve at the connection point.
Photovoltaic Inverters: Configurable
Number of Controllable Battery systems: Configurable
Equipment Capacitor bank: Configurable, different power steps
STATCOM: Configurable
Controllable Equipment AMPS: Configurable (over 50)
Photovoltaic Inverters : GPTech, Schneider, SMA, Ingeteam, Huawei, Santerno (others
manufacturers are possible)
BESS: SAFT, Samsung, LG, Kokam (others manufacturers are possible)
STATCOMs and capacitor banks
Number: Configurable (standard: up to 4)
Installation: Inside or outside the PPC cabinet.
Power Analyzers Manufacturers: SATEC, Schneider (ION), Carlo Gavazzi, ABB (other options are possible)
Note1: GPTech recommends the Power analyzer selected can work at sampling rate of
100mS at least and 0.2C class (very high accuracy)
* Redundancy is included Note2: The price of the PPC depends on the number and characteristics of the power
analyzers selected by the client
Communications
Selectable by the client (Standard 3)
Physical Ports Note1: Optical fiber interface is supported if required by the client.
Number of logical channel: Configurable
Channel 1: PCS/AMPS
Channel 2: STATCOM
Channel 3: Capacitor banks
Logical Channels Channel 4: BESS
Channel 5: SCADA
Channel 6: Power analyzers
Remote Maintenance
Access
SoftwareProtocolssupported
Channel 7: Utility RTU, DNP3…
Channel 8: Other auxiliary controllable equipment
Available if the customer provides internet connection to the PPC.
Modbus TCP, Modbus RTU, DNP3 Serial, NTP, IEC 61850 (other protocols are possible)
Note1: The PPC can work simultaneously with different protocols, as different
communication protocols can exist in the PV plant.
Number of sub-networks: Configurable
Standard1: Only one network for control and monitoring
Communication networks Standard2: One sub-network for control and one sub-network for monitoring. This standard
is successful for very fast requirements.
Other configurations are possi4b4le if required by the client.
Network architecture supported: Ring, Bus, Star (othereskospetinoenrsgayre.cpoomssible)
Control solution for a complete range of
applications
Grid Stability and Control for Large-Scale Plants
PPC FEATURES
Controls at the Point of Interconnection
General Flexible and configurable Power plant controller with very high performance
Up to 50mS (configurable)
Standard1: 1000mS (slow applications)
Standard2: 100mS (fast applications)
Control time step Different options are possible, as this time is configurable.
Note1: The time step depends on the requirements of the grid code and the characteristics of the
equipment selected (inverters, grid analyzer…)
Note2: The PPC can work faster than 50mS, but this time is usually limited by other systems as
Power analyzers or the communication speed of the power converters
Active Power Control Power curtailment
Power ramp rate constraint
Frequency Stability Active power injection/absorption due to frequency variations (over-frequency and under-
frequency)
Voltage Control Voltage reference closed-loop control
Reactive power Control Reactive power closed-loop control
Power factor control Power factor closed-loop control
Clipping reduction and The PPC can store the clipping losses in the BESS and then export this stored energy when
Energy shifting required/scheduled
The PPC manage the power flow (active and reactive) in the facility when different generation
Energy management technologies are installed (BESS, PV sources, Capacitor banks…), so the PPC is able to manage
the energy at POI and at different points in the facility to meet the most demanding grid codes
and optimize the power generation.
Error/Alarm Handling Monitoring and notification of error and alarms
Grid Code Auto Check In order to verify the Grid Code Compliance, the PPC implements automatic validation profiles
functionality that can be carried out during the Site Acceptance Test.
